Deep learning and convolutional neural networks are excellent methods for image processing and analysis. CNN models can accurately identify and classify objects in pictures as well as find and recognize patterns. These capabilities make them very effective in detecting external vehicle damage such as scratches or bumps. Assessing the general condition of a vehicle when a customer applies for the policy allows for ensuring that later they do not file a claim for previous damages. Similarly, while submitting a claim, it is necessary to check the vehicle for new damage before proceeding with general inspection at the repair shop. By applying computer vision to car photos, the damage detection process can be simplified and accelerated. The damage will be automatically flagged, and your underwriting and claims teams will be able to operate more efficiently.
Managing shared mobility claims can be really challenging. Shared mobility clients expect it to be straightforward, convenient, and fast, so when there is an accident, they hold similar expectations regarding the claim resolution process. Processing these claims is a complex task as there are multiple parties involved protected by different policies.
